Real Estate Review: Sri Wangsa Apartment, off Perak LaneSri Wangsa Apartment are two lower-medium cost apartment blocks on freehold tenure off Perak Lane, Jelutong, Penang. 20-storey Sri Wangsa 1 has the address of 75 Jalan Penawar Satu while 17-storey Sri Wangsa 2, which faces Perak Lane, is at 76 Jalan Penawar Satu. Each apartment unit has 3 bedrooms and a size of 660 square feet. Estimated selling price is between RM80,000 to RM100,000. Maintenance fee is RM60 per month.FacilitiesFacilities include security and covered multi-storey parking lot.LocationSri Wangsa Apartment is x km from Magazine Circus. One benefit of staying in a high-density neighbourhood as Perak Lane is that you are close to many eating places. There are coffee shops and hawker centres lining Perak Lane.Public TransportOne problem is that no Rapid Penang bus pass along the way.
